Cellulari - Acronimi
In questa lezione troverai alcuni acronimi usati nella scrittura di SMS
ASAP OR as soon as possible
B’DAY OR birthday
LUV OR love
GR8 OR great
R U OK? OR are you okay?
How R U? OR How are you?
CU l8r OR see you later
Wknd OR weekend
LOL OR laughing out loud/ lots of love
Y OR why?
Ur OR your
2morrow OR tomorrow
4u OR for you
MSG OR message
@ OR at
PCM OR please call me

Cellulari - Vocabolario
In questa lezione imparerai il lessico legato alle telefonate.
to call someone OR to phone someone
to give somebody a ring OR to make a phone call
to call someone back OR phone someone who has called you while you were not at home
to hang on OR to wait on the phone in order to talk to somebody to hang up OR to end a phone call
to send a text OR to write a short message to somebody with your mobile phone mobile phone OR a cellular phone phone book OR a book where you find the name, address and phone number of the people living in a city
hands-free kit OR you use it to talk on your mobile phone while you are driving SMS/Text message OR Short message service

Cellulari - Lettura
In questa lezione scoprirai l’origine di una parola molto usata oggi.
Bluetooth technology can unite (unire) a wide range (gamma) of devices (apparecchiature) such as laptop computers (portatili) and mobile phones (cellulari) together wirelessly (senza fili).
But how did this strange name originate? In 1994, a group of engineers from Ericsson developed (sviluppò) the technology to connect mobile phones to their accessories wirelessly. Then, in 1998, the Bluetooth Special Interest Group was formed (venne formato), and it included industry giants (colossi) such as IBM, Intel, Nokia, and Toshiba, who then joined (si unirono a) Ericsson. The group worked on developing a technology that would connect (avrebbe collegato) multiple hardware and software platforms.
This project was named (fu chiamato) Bluetooth after (dal nome di) the Danish Viking Harald Blatand, who united and controlled Denmark and Norway during the 10th century (secolo). Translated (tradotto), the name “Blatand” means “Bluetooth.” (dente blu).
Adapted from www.devhood.com
